Tempe High Library Policies

Hours of Operation:

Monday, Tuesday, & Thursday from 7:30 AM – 4 PM

Wednesday from 7:30 AM – 2:10 PM

Friday from 7:30 AM – 3:35 PM

***On occasion, exceptions to the posted library hours may occur.


Admittance:

  • A Library Pass and a visible current student ID are required during class time for admittance to the library.
  • Before/after school and during lunch no pass is required, however, students must have a visible current student ID.

 

Checking Out Materials:

  • A current Tempe High student ID is required to check out materials.
  • Students may check out three (3) books for a period of three weeks.  Books may be renewed for an additional three weeks provided they are not being held on request for another student.
  • Books not returned within ten (10) days of the due date will be marked lost.
  • Students with overdue books or fines are restricted from checking out any additional materials until overdue books are returned and fines are resolved.
  • Students must pay for lost or damaged items.

 

Library Computers:

  • Students agree to follow the TUHSD Technology Use Agreement when they sign the TUHSD Student Policies and Regulations Student Handbook.
  • The main use of the library computers is for academic research and/or class-related activities, accessing school Gmail accounts, and StudentVue. 
  • Students may not play computer games.
  • Students are NOT ALLOWED in the J-Lab without Adult Supervision.

 

Expected Behavior in the Tempe Library:

  • Students must wear their Tempe High student ID to enter the library.
  • Food (including candy) and drinks are not allowed in the library.  All food and drinks must be left on the table when you enter the library.
  • The use of electronic communication and entertainment devices is discouraged when it is deemed distracting; cell phone conversations must be conducted outside the Library.
  • Violation of school rules and/or disrespect for staff, students, or property may result in loss of library privileges, expulsion from the library, and/or referral to administration.
